FIELD INVESTIGATION REPORT:
FREDERICK AND FRAN LORENZO/P AMLICO COUNTY
PAGE #2
9. NARRATIVE DESCRIPTION:
Project Setting
The applicants own a I-acre lot in the Community of Pamlico adjacent Broad and
Gideon Creeks in Pamlico County, The high ground lot is located on a point of land at
the confluence of the two creeks. A bulkheaded, undeveloped high ground lot is
located along Broad Creek immediately to the east while a wooded, undeveloped lot
abuts the property to the south adjacent Gideon Creek. A single family dwelling, short
pier, and approximately 400' of deteriorated bulkhead (partially ref aced) exist on the
property, Because of the poor condition of the bulkhead, Estuarine Waters ebb and
flow with the wind driven tides, Some erosion is occurring behind the bulkhead and
coastal wetland vegetation has become established along several stretches of the
shoreline. Pieces of rock rip rap/concrete can be found along a 100' stretch of
shoreline landward of the wetlands. Basically two wetlands patches exist on the
property, At the eastern end of the bulkhead, the wetland area measures approximately
80' in length and 10' in width and is vegetated primarily with Spartina alterniflora and
s., cvnosuroides. The second area is a 3', wide by 60' long fringe of s.. alterniflora
exists near the point. Scattered plants can be found along the 60' of shoreline in
between the two wetland areas, Erosion behind the rest of the bulkhead averages
approximately 2', Gideon Creek and this section of Broad Creek are designated
Primary Nursery Areas. Both creeks are SA NSW waters and open to shellfishing.
Project Description
The applicants propose to repair 400' of deteriorating bulkhead by refacing the
bulkhead, placing fIlter fabric behind the bulkhead, installing tie-backs where needed
and then backfilling.
Anticipated Impacts
Refacing the bulkhead and backfilling the area adjacent to Gideon Creek would
remove approximately 440 ft2 of Estuarine Waters and shallow water habitat (160' X 2'
and 40' X 3'), And as proposed, the project would result in the loss of approximately
1,010 ft2 of Coastal Wetlands (80' X 10', 60' X 3', and scattered area of 60' X ,5'),
High ground disturbance as a result of tie-back installation and backfilling activities
would be approximately 1,500 ft2 (150' X 10').
M. Ted Tyndall - Morehead City Office - December 22, 1995
